A City of Stone and Solemnity
The New Indian Express Sambalpur
|August 03, 2025
With its majestic cathedrals, mosaic art and still squares, this Castilian city feels timeless yet ever-changing
Tucked into the vast plains of northwest Spain, the city of León emerges like a mosaic of centuries-its architecture a dialogue between empires, its streets a living gallery of tradition, and faith. A city born of Roman ambition and carved by medieval devotion, León is a place where every wall feels like a page from a centuries-old book. For those who wander through its timeworn alleys and sun-washed squares, León offers beyond a checklist of attractions, and a profoundly Spanish experience.
At its core stands the León Cathedral, a Gothic masterpiece with over 1,800 square metres of stained glass mosaic-some dating back as old as the 13th century. As the sun filters through the windows, the stone interiors bloom with kaleidoscopic colours depicting saints, kings, and mythical creatures in sapphire blues, crimsons, and glowing ambers.
A few steps away, Plaza de Regla offers a tranquil space to absorb the majestic Cathedral: cafés line the edges with the scent of fresh churros and espresso rolling in the alleyways. Nearby, the Museo Catedralicio Diocesano houses centuries of sacred art, relics, and manuscripts that echo León's spiritual legacy.

The Alpha School Project: A Daring Innovation
The Alpha Schools enterprise is a highly innovative experiment in school education in the US that commenced in 2014 based essentially on the use of AI. It is a bold departure from the traditional. Its essential features focus on personalised learning, efficiency, and holistic development. Founded in Austin, Texas, the Alpha School challenges the conventional modelwhere students endure lengthy lectures across fragmented subjects-by reallocating time to AI-powered learning and essential life skills. This for-profit private institution is crafting footprints in other cities. It also plans potential charter school integrations for broader access. It has at the same time sparked a debate: Is it a transformative force or a fleeting experiment?
